many of the hypostomus species are so similar they are practically indistinguishable, especially as juveniles. h. punctatus is as good a guess as any i think.

many of the "common" plecos are actually not so common at all, and in my opinion usually turn out to be the most active and fun to watch in an aquarium. its a pretty cool pick up whatever it is, enjoy.
